What copper brings to the spirit
Copper has been used to make spirits for centuries for a very good reason. It is an excellent conductor of heat, allowing the wash or low wines inside the still to warm steadily and predictably. More importantly, it reacts with sulphur compounds created during fermentation. Left in the spirit, those compounds can bring unpleasant notes often described as meaty, vegetal or struck-match-like. Copper helps remove them, leaving a cleaner, brighter distillate.
That does not mean copper makes every spirit light or neutral. Quite the opposite. It creates a cleaner starting point from which the desirable flavours can show themselves. In a gin, that might mean a more vivid lift of juniper, citrus peel and spice. In rum, it can allow fruit, molasses and fermentation character to come through without becoming rough. For whisky, it supports the cereal sweetness and orchard-fruit notes that will develop further in oak.
The copper must be properly maintained, though. Its surface is doing real work, and a neglected still cannot perform in the same way as one cared for by a distilling team that knows it inside out. This is one reason small producers spend so much time cleaning, checking and preparing between runs. It is not glamorous, but it is part of making a better drink.
Copper pot distillation is about judgement
A copper pot still works in batches. The fermented liquid is heated, alcohol vapour rises, then that vapour is cooled back into liquid spirit. It sounds simple until you realise that the spirit does not come off the still as one identical stream.
At the beginning of a run come the heads. These contain highly volatile compounds that are not wanted in the final spirit. At the other end are the tails, where heavier compounds begin to dominate. Between them is the heart cut: the portion with the balance, texture and flavour a distiller wants to put in a bottle or into a cask.
Making that cut is where technical knowledge meets experience. Readings from instruments help, but they are only part of the picture. The distiller also uses nose and palate, comparing what is coming off the still with the style they are building. A slightly earlier cut may retain a brighter, fresher character. A later cut might bring more weight and depth, but taken too far it can muddy the finish.
There is no universal right answer. The best cut for a crisp London Dry Gin will not be the best cut for a full-bodied rum or a whisky intended for long maturation. That is why claims about traditional equipment mean very little without the people and decisions behind it.
The shape of the still changes the result
Not all copper pot stills behave alike. A broad, squat pot generally encourages a richer, weightier spirit because more of the heavier vapours make their way through. A tall still with a longer neck tends to create more reflux. In plain English, some vapour cools and falls back into the pot before rising again, refining the spirit as it travels.
Lyne arms, condensers and the amount of copper contact all play their part too. A rising lyne arm can favour a lighter style; a downward angle can allow more robust flavour through. Condensers affect how vapour is turned back into liquid, while the pace of heating influences how calmly and consistently the whole run develops.
This is why a still is not simply bought off the shelf and forgotten. It becomes part of a distillery’s house style. Why batch size matters
Small-batch is an overused phrase, so it is worth asking what it actually changes. In copper pot distillation, smaller runs allow for closer observation. A distiller can respond to how a particular fermentation is behaving, how a botanical charge is expressing itself, or how the character of a rum wash is developing on the day.
Ingredients are agricultural products, not factory-made constants. Citrus can be more aromatic in one season than another. A grain recipe may ferment a little differently as temperatures shift. Molasses varies. The goal is not to make every batch sterile and identical; it is to make each batch true to its intended style, using skill rather than concentrates, artificial colours or flavourings to force a result.
There is a trade-off. Pot distillation is slower, more labour-intensive and less efficient than continuous distillation. It requires more attention and often delivers less liquid per hour. But it gives the distiller more opportunity to preserve personality. For a producer focused on flavour, provenance and honest methods, that is a worthwhile exchange.
One-shot gin and the value of real ingredients
The difference is particularly clear in gin. One-shot gin distillation means the spirit is distilled with its botanicals in the still, rather than having flavour added later through concentrates or pre-made essences. Juniper, coriander, roots, peels and other ingredients give up their oils and aromas during the run, and the distiller chooses the heart cut that carries the profile they are after.
This approach takes planning. Some botanicals are powerful and can overwhelm a recipe if steeped or heated for too long. Fresh citrus is lively but delicate. Earthy roots can give structure, but too much can turn a gin dry and dusty. The aim is not to throw in more ingredients for the sake of a longer label. It is to build a flavour that has clarity from the first sip to the finish.
A one-shot process also explains why a well-made gin can smell so alive. Its character has come from the ingredients themselves, carried through distillation, not from a sweetened flavouring added after the hard work is done.
Rum and whisky need a different kind of patience
With rum and whisky, the same copper still can produce a very different spirit because what goes in, and what happens afterwards, changes everything. Fermentation is especially influential. A long, characterful fermentation can produce more flavour compounds for the still to refine, while the choice of cut determines how much richness and fruitiness goes forward.
New-make whisky is often a surprise to first-time tasters. Before cask ageing, it can be grassy, sweet, fruity or wonderfully cereal-led. The copper still has already helped define its texture and weight, but oak will add another chapter: vanilla, spice, dried fruit, tannin and colour, depending on the cask and the time spent inside it.
Rum offers equally wide possibilities. A clean, elegant style may call for careful refinement, while a more expressive rum can retain heavier notes that stand up to spice, ageing or blending. Neither approach is automatically better. The question is whether the final spirit tastes purposeful, balanced and properly made.
What to look for in your glass
You do not need to be a distiller to spot the effects of thoughtful production. Start with the aroma. Does it smell clean and defined, rather than harsh or flat? Take a small sip and notice whether the flavour develops rather than disappearing after the first impression. A good spirit should have a finish that feels integrated, even when it is bold.
For gin, look for juniper that remains present beneath the citrus and spice. For rum, consider whether sweetness is balanced by depth and structure rather than simply tasting sugary. For whisky, try a little water and see what opens up – fruit, malt, spice or cask character can become far easier to find.
The best way to understand copper pot distillation is to taste with curiosity. Ask what was fermented, what went into the still, where the heart cut sits and whether the spirit has been shaped by real ingredients and patient judgement.
